Cypress Creek lost to Lecanto on March 6th, but they didn't allow them the same satisfaction on Wednesday. Cypress Creek won by a run and slipped past Lecanto 6-5.

Cypress Creek got a great performance from Colin McGee as he struck out 12 batters over 6.1 innings while giving up four earned (and one unearned) runs off nine hits. McGee has been nothing but reliable on the mound: he hasn't tossed less than six strikeouts any time he's pitched this season.
At the plate, Gavyn Mullis was excellent, scoring a run and stealing a base while going 2-for-4. Braden Rankin also deserves some recognition as he hit his first triple of the season.
Cypress Creek now has a winning record of 8-7. As for Lecanto, they are on a six-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 4-14.
Coming up, Cypress Creek will face off against Hudson at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. As for Lecanto, they will host Nature Coast Tech at 7:00 p.m. on Tuesday.
